Decoding the Wiring Diagram for Ac Condenser Fan Motor
A wiring diagram for an AC condenser fan motor is essentially a visual representation of the electrical connections within your air conditioning unit's outdoor condenser. It shows the different components, such as the fan motor itself, capacitors, relays, and the power supply, and how they are linked together by wires. Technicians and DIY enthusiasts alike rely on these diagrams to understand the flow of electricity and to identify potential issues.
These diagrams are invaluable for several reasons:
- Troubleshooting: When your condenser fan isn't spinning, the wiring diagram helps pinpoint the exact location of the problem. You can trace the electrical path to see if a wire is loose, a capacitor has failed, or a relay isn't engaging.
- Repair and Replacement: If a fan motor needs to be replaced, the diagram provides clear instructions on how to disconnect the old motor and correctly connect the new one. This minimizes the risk of incorrect wiring, which could damage the new motor or other components.
- Understanding System Operation: Even if you're not performing repairs, studying the diagram can give you a better understanding of how your AC system functions. You'll see how the fan motor plays a vital role in dissipating heat from the refrigerant.
The complexity of a wiring diagram can vary depending on the AC unit's model and age. However, most diagrams will typically include:
- Power Input: Shows where the AC unit receives its main power supply.
- Fan Motor Terminals: Identifies the specific connection points on the fan motor for different wires (e.g., common, start, run).
- Capacitor Connections: Illustrates how the start and/or run capacitors are wired in series or parallel with the motor windings. Capacitors are essential for providing the initial boost to start the motor and for ensuring it runs smoothly.
- Relay and Contactor Points: Depicts how the fan motor is controlled by the system's contactor or relay, which is typically activated by the thermostat.
